Cydalima perspectalis
Cydalima perspectalis or the box tree moth is a species of moth of the family Crambidae. It is native to eastern Asia (Japan, China, Taiwan, Korea, the Russian Far East and India). It is an introduced species in Europe, with the first recording in Germany in 2006, and it is now found almost throughout Europe, including Greece.
